Best Places To Install An Air Conditioner For Maximum Cooling Efficiency

Installing an air conditioner in your home can significantly improve your comfort during hot summer months However, choosing the right location for your air conditioner is crucial to ensure optimal cooling efficiency Here are some of the best places to install an air conditioner in your home:

1 In a Central Location:
One of the best places to install an air conditioner is in a central location within your home This allows for even distribution of cool air throughout the space, ensuring that every room receives proper cooling Additionally, installing the air conditioner in a central location can help reduce energy consumption as the cool air doesn’t have to travel as far to reach every room.

2 Near a Window:
Another ideal location to install an air conditioner is near a window Window air conditioners are easy to install and can provide targeted cooling to a specific area of your home Make sure the window is close to a power source for easy access to electricity It’s also important to consider the direction in which the window faces, as this can affect the amount of sunlight that enters the room and the overall cooling efficiency of the air conditioner.

3 In a Shaded Area:
If possible, install your air conditioner in a shaded area outside your home Direct sunlight can cause the air conditioner to work harder to cool your home, increasing energy consumption and potentially leading to premature wear and tear on the unit By installing the air conditioner in a shaded area, you can help improve its efficiency and prolong its lifespan.

4 Away from Heat Sources:
Avoid installing your air conditioner near heat sources such as lamps, televisions, or kitchen appliances Heat sources can interfere with the cooling process of the air conditioner, causing it to work harder to maintain the desired temperature in your home where to install air conditioner. By keeping the air conditioner away from heat sources, you can help ensure that it operates efficiently and effectively.

5 In a Well-Ventilated Area:
Proper ventilation is essential for the optimal performance of your air conditioner Make sure the area where you install the air conditioner is well-ventilated to allow for proper airflow This can help prevent overheating of the unit and improve its cooling efficiency If the installation location lacks proper ventilation, consider installing a vent or exhaust fan to improve airflow around the air conditioner.

6 In a High-Ceilinged Room:
For rooms with high ceilings, consider installing a split-system air conditioner These units consist of an indoor evaporator unit connected to an outdoor condenser unit, allowing for efficient cooling of large, high-ceilinged spaces Split-system air conditioners are also quieter than window units, making them an ideal choice for bedrooms or living rooms.

7 Near the Center of a Room:
If you have a portable air conditioner, consider placing it near the center of a room for optimal cooling efficiency Portable units are easy to move around and can provide targeted cooling to specific areas of your home By placing the air conditioner near the center of a room, you can ensure even distribution of cool air and improve its overall performance.

In conclusion, choosing the right location to install your air conditioner is essential for maximizing its cooling efficiency and prolonging its lifespan Consider the factors mentioned above when deciding where to install your air conditioner to ensure optimal comfort and energy savings in your home With proper installation and maintenance, your air conditioner can provide reliable cooling for years to come.
